Главный раздел

Печать

Программирование микроконтроллерных плат Arduino/Freeduino (+CD). Соммер У. 2012 г.

Опубликовано . Опубликовано в Литература

Рейтинг:   / 6
Программирование микроконтроллерных плат Arduino/Freeduino (+CD). Соммер У. 2012 г.

Arduino — это простая для освоения платформа с открытым кодом на основе встроенного микроконтроллера и среды разработки с программным интерфейсом API для микроконтроллеров. Для взаимодействия между человеком и микроконтроллером могут присоединяться различные аналоговые и цифровые датчики, которые регистрируют состояние окружающей среды и передают данные в микроконтроллер. Микроконтроллер обрабатывает входящие данные, а программа выдает новые данные в виде аналоговых или цифровых значений. В результате открываются широкие горизонты для творчества.

В распоряжении разработчика предоставлены готовые программы и библиотеки функций среды программирования Arduino. Комбинируя аппаратные и программные средства, вы сможете с помощью этой книги связать наш реальный мир с миром микроконтроллера, который состоит из битов и байтов.

Печать

RGB контроллер на Attiny2313 с управлением на энкодере

Опубликовано . Опубликовано в Устройства на AVR

Рейтинг:   / 6
RGB контроллер на Attiny2313 с управлением на энкодере

Контроллер работает со светодиодными лентами RGB, которые сейчас очень популярны и ими легко декоративно выделить потолки, лестницы, зеркала и полки в ванных комнатах, кухнях и т.д. Система управления разделена на две части: контроллер, основанный на микроконтроллере ATtinny2313 и питающий/силовой блок которые располагаются в закрытых нишах. Благодаря использованию энкодера с кнопкой появляется возможность настроить каждый цвет отдельно. Существует также функция автоматической смены цвета в зависимости от установленной программы и с регулируемой скоростью цветовых переходов.

Печать

Секундомер на Attiny2313

Опубликовано . Опубликовано в Устройства на AVR

Рейтинг:   / 10

Это простой прибор который отсчитывает минуты, секунды и десятые доли секунд. Показания выводятся на шестиразрядный семисегментный индикатор с общим катодом. Имеются кнопки "Старт/Стоп" и "Сброс". Секундомер построен на микроконтроллере Attiny2313, который тактируется от внешнего кристалла частотой 8MHz, что дает ему достаточной точности измерения.

Печать

Осциллограф на Atmega32 и LCD Siemens CX65

Опубликовано . Опубликовано в Устройства на AVR

Рейтинг:   / 3
Осциллограф на Atmega32 и LCD Siemens CX65

Это вторая версия цифрового осциллографа на микроконтроллере семейства AVR и графическом дисплее от сотового телефона Siemens.

Компоненты

- Atmega32A-16AU работает на частоте 16МHz от внешнего кристалла;
- LCD TFT 176x132, 65536 цветов, тип LS020(Siemens SX65);
- Внутренний АЦП работает на частоте 2МHz, частота дискретизации составляет 140кHz
- Управление: джойстик от телефона Siemens CX65;
- Батарея Li-Pol 3.6V, 500mAh;
- Питание: +3.3V стабилизированного напряжения.

Печать

Простой осциллограф на Atmega8 и Nokia3310 LCD

Опубликовано . Опубликовано в Устройства на AVR

Рейтинг:   / 12
Простой осциллограф на Atmega8 и Nokia3310 LCD В статье представлено описание графического регистратора напряжения на основе микроконтроллера ATmega8 и его внутреннего АЦП. Это устройство аля цифровой осциллограф, однако, ему не хватает многих функций осциллографа, главным образом из-за ограничения частоты измерения. Микроконтроллер тактируется от внешнего кристалла частотой 16MHz. Прибор выполнен в виде портативного устройства диагностики. Он служит в качестве осциллографа, но также может быть использован в качестве вольтметра.
Печать

Проходной счетчик на PIC16F628

Опубликовано . Опубликовано в Устройства на PIC

Рейтинг:   / 6

Счетчик предназначен для счета объектов, перемещающихся в проходе в хранилище или из хранилища. При перемещении объекта в хранилище показания прибора увеличиваются на единицу, при перемещении объекта из хранилища показания уменьшаются на единицу. Таким образом прибор дает представление о том, сколько объектов находится в хранилище в данный момент. «Объектами» могут являться какие-то детали, коробки, а так же и люди, проходящие через узкий проход. В этом случае «хранилищем» может быть помещение дискотеки или клуба. Всего «объектов» может быть до 140. При большем количестве прибор останавливается на показании «140» и больше прироста не дает. Так же не может быть и отрицательных величин.

Печать

Блок управления дневными ходовыми огнями на Atmega8

Опубликовано . Опубликовано в Устройства на AVR

Рейтинг:   / 2

Устройство предназначено для автоматического включения ближнего света при начале движения автомобиля и регулировки напряжения на лампах ближнего света в зависимости от режима движения. Увеличивает безопасность движения и продлевает ресурс ламп.

Алгоритм работы

- В начале движения, при достижении автомобилем скорости 6 км/ч устройство плавно включает лампы ближнего света до 75% от напряжения бортовой сети и удерживает это значение до скорости 69 км/ч.
- В диапазоне от 70 км/ч до 94 км/ч устанавливается 85% от напряжения бортовой сети.
- В диапазоне от 95 км/ч и выше устанавливается 95% от напряжения бортовой сети.
- После остановки автомобиля на время более 22 секунд напряжение снижается до 30%.
- При возобновлении движения напряжение снова устанавливается в соответствии с вышеописанным алгоритмом.
- При включении водителем ближнего света штатным выключателем напряжение устанавливается на 100%.
- После выключения зажигания лампы горят ещё несколько секунд, а затем гаснут.

Печать

Источник питания на Atmega8

Опубликовано . Опубликовано в Устройства на AVR

Рейтинг:   / 21
Источник питания на Atmega8

Хороший, надежный и простой в использовании блок питания является наиболее важным и часто используемым устройством в каждой радиолюбительской лаборатории.

Промышленный стабилизированный блок питания является достаточно дорогим устройством. Используя микроконтроллер при конструировании источника питания  можно построить устройство, которое имеет много дополнительных функций, легко в изготовлении  и очень доступно.

Этот цифровой источник питания постоянного тока был очень успешным продуктом, и  сейчас доступна его третья версия. Он по-прежнему основан на той же идее, что и первый вариант, но поставляется с рядом хороших улучшений.

Печать

Занимательные проекты на базе микроконтроллеров tinyAVR. Дхананья Гадре, Нигул Мэлхотра. 2012 г.

Опубликовано . Опубликовано в Литература

Рейтинг:   / 1
Занимательные проекты на базе микроконтроллеров tinyAVR

В книге на 34 практических примерах показано, как создать и запрограммировать электронные устройства на основе микроконтроллеров tinyAVR компании Atmel. Рассмотрено устройство микроконтроллеров, их архитектура, электронные компоненты проектов, вопросы питания и др. Описаны инструменты для создания проектов и изготовления печатных плат. Приведены основные сведения о программировании микроконтроллеров и основные команды языка С, используемые во встроенных приложениях.

Все проекты разбиты на шесть групп: простые проекты с использованием светодиодов, сложные проекты со светодиодами, проекты с графическим дисплеем, проекты с использованием датчиков, аудиопроекты и проекты на альтернативных источниках энергии. Некоторые из этих проектов уже стали популярными и выпускаются в виде готовых продуктов.

В проектах использованы доступные компоненты и оборудование. Книга поможет вам с улыбкой освоить разработку и программирование встроенных электронных систем на занимательных и нетривиальных примерах.

Печать

Частометр на PIC16F628

Опубликовано . Опубликовано в Устройства на PIC

Рейтинг:   / 9

Идея сделать этот частотомер возникла после приобретения в магазине радиодеталей радиолюбительского набора, состоящего из пластмассового корпуса размерами примерно 120x80x30 мм с отсеком для «Кроны», окном для индикатора и установленной в него макетной печатной платой «решето». Вот на этой основе и был собран этот прибор.

Частотомер измеряет частоту до 100 МГц, чувствительность входа 30 мВ, входное сопротивление 500 кОм. Построен он на основе микроконтроллера PIC16F628A и жидкокристаллического модуля типа 1601.

Рекомендуем посмотреть